X's owner, Elon Musk.
  • Elon Musk is clashing with a supreme-court judge in Brazil.
  • Justice Alexandre de Moraes ordered X to block accounts related to his misinformation investigation.
  • Musk said X would not comply — so de Moraes has opened a separate investigation into Musk.

Joe Biden
President Joe Biden.
  • Biden unveiled new details for his second attempt at student-loan forgiveness.
  • The plan would wipe out up to $20,000 in unpaid interest for 25 million borrowers.
  • If implemented as proposed, the full plan is expected to benefit over 30 million borrowers.

People walk into a Best Buy store in a Brooklyn mall on August 29, 2023 in New York City.
Best Buy CEO Corie Barry hinted at cuts in February, citing inflationary pressure and investments in other aspects of the business.
  • Best Buy laid off numerous employees in its field tech support division.
  • Geek Squad workers told 404 Media they were let go last week in brief calls with managers.

A rare solar eclipse will cross the United States on April 8.
  • Inmate Jeremy Zielinski and five others successfully sued the state to view Monday's solar eclipse. 
  • "It's impossible to overstate how sublime it is," Zielinski told Business Insider through his attorney.
  • Last week, the state corrections department agreed to let the group of men observe the eclipse.
